Ritz Cracker Chicken Casserole Recipe

A comforting and creamy Ritz Cracker Chicken Casserole featuring tender shredded chicken, a savory blend of cream of chicken soup, cottage cheese, sour cream, and aromatic spices, topped with cheddar cheese and a buttery Ritz cracker crumb crust, baked to golden perfection for a deliciously satisfying meal.

Ingredients

Scale

Base Mixture

  • Cooking spray, for greasing
  • 1 (10.75-oz.) can condensed cream of chicken soup
  • 3/4 cup (4%) cottage cheese
  • 3/4 cup sour cream
  • 1/4 cup sliced chives
  • 3/4 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
  • 4 cups cooked shredded chicken
  • 1 cup frozen peas, thawed
  • Freshly ground black pepper, to taste

Topping

  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 31 Ritz crackers (about 1 1/3 cups), crushed
  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• Chopped fresh parsley, for garnish (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at and Prepare Dish: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and lightly grease an 11″ x 8″ baking dish with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
  2. Make the Sauce Mixture: In a large bowl, whisk together the condensed cream of chicken soup, cottage cheese, sour cream, sliced chives, garlic powder, and cayenne pepper until smooth and well combined.
  3. Combine Main Ingredients: Fold the cooked shredded chicken and thawed peas into the sauce mixture. Season with freshly ground black pepper to taste and mix gently. Transfer this mixture evenly into the prepared baking dish and smooth the surface.
  4. Add Cheese Layer: S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ese evenly over the chicken mixture layer.
  5. Prepare Cracker Topping: In a medium bowl, combine the crushed Ritz crackers with melted unsalted butter until the crumbs are well coated and hold together slightly when pressed.
  6. Top the Casserole: Sprinkle the buttery cracker crumbs evenly over the cheddar cheese layer to form a crunchy topping.
  7. Bake: Place the casserole in the preheated oven and bake for 25 to 30 minutes, or until the casserole is browned on top and bubbling around the edges.
  8. Rest and Garnish: Remove the casserole from the oven and let it stand for 5 minutes to set. Garnish with chopped fresh parsley if desired before serving.

Notes

  • For a spicier version, increase the cayenne pepper slightly or add a pinch of crushed red pepper flakes.
  • This casserole can be made ahead and refrigerated before baking; add an extra 5-10 minutes to the baking time if baking cold.
  • Use rotisserie chicken or leftover roasted chicken to save time.
  • Substitute frozen peas with other vegetables like corn or green beans for variety.
  • To make it gluten-free, use gluten-free crackers instead of Ritz crackers.
